    I work in a retail company. When you start there, you have to work 2 weeks in 1 of the stores to learn the business.

    In the store I worked at almost all employees wanted to work on sundays. Of course for the 100% extra pay. They would work the same number of hours and have more money.

    The company however won’t be happy with this. If all competitors do this, they will have to follow. This will barely give extra revenue, because it will be a shift from revenue of other days. But the operational cost will increase because of the 100% extra pay on sundays.

    Also if everyone does this, in the end the extra costs will be passed on to the customers.
